我尝试将代码段1转换为代码段2,但这不起作用(文本字段未清除)。 f3aa和f3bb是求和后需要清除的每个文本字段。

片段1

var target=document.getElementById('f3aa');
target.value='';
var target=document.getElementById('f3bb');
target.value='';


片段2

o1('f3aa')=o1('f3bb')='';


片段3

function  o1(a)
  {
  document.getElementById(a);
  }

最佳答案

X('f3aa').value = X('f3bb').value = '';


其中X是按ID查询的实现。

现场演示:http://jsfiddle.net/zmr29/

(我在演示中编写了X函数,但我假设您使用库或其他一些用于DOM查询的简写。)

09-27 13:28